BIG Brother winner Anthony Hutton was left floundering on the deck after a boozy party.
The Geordie dancer got plastered at a reunion bash for the show's contestants.
And he ended up rolling on the floor, unable to walk.
It took a lady friend and his driver more than an hour to get him into a waiting car and back to his hotel.
Once in the back seat, his pal tried to revive him, without much success.
Eventually he was driven away, sprawled out on the back seat.
The party was held at plush Kew Gardens in Surrey.
Anthony won the Big Brother title last Friday after 11 weeks in the house.
He beat Eugene Sully to first place.
Ant spent much of his time in the house flat on his back after boozing sessions His best pal in the house, camp hairdresser Craig Coates, told him he loved him while he was sozzled.
But the next day, Anthony had no recollection of it.
Anthony's latest binge came 24 hours before he was crowned an ambassador for young people.
Hungover Ant, 23, returned home to Consett, County Durham, last night to be hailed a shining example to kids at a hero's reception.
Derwentside District Council organised the party for friends and family to celebrate his arrival home.
Council leader Alex Watson said: "Anthony has put Consett on the map.
"We're pleased to recognise his achievement by bestowing on him the honour Ambassador for Young People.
"I am sure that in the future, as an ambassador with family connections in the district, he will continue to do so."
Anthony is the town's first choice to switch on this year's Christmas lights
